Top definition
a miserable, spamming cunt that ruins message boards such as the Cock Rock Disco phorum. likely to be a portly, compulsive masturbator who's diminuitive penis is the source of his hatred for all things good and right in the universe. rumored to be a fan of The Flashbulb.
i was going to post in the forum, but yiqianchi had spammed so much that i was too incredibly irritated to bother.
by crushed-larynx July 22, 2010
